1. Alphabet (Google): Beyond Search, a Content and AI Powerhouse

Many investors are fixated on potential threats to Google’s search business. However, they’re missing the bigger picture. Alphabet, Google’s parent company, isn’t just about search; it’s a content discovery engine powered by AI. From Chrome and Android’s vast reach to YouTube’s global dominance, Alphabet has unparalleled access to user data and the ability to monetize it through advertising.

Did you know? Google’s AI-powered “AI Mode” in Search is already proving more helpful than traditional search methods, according to recent surveys.

Google Cloud is another key area. It provides the infrastructure for businesses to build, train, and deploy AI models. Moreover, Google’s investment in chip technology, like Tensor Processing Units (TPUs) and its developing quantum computing capabilities, puts it at the forefront of AI innovation.

Key AI Integrations at Alphabet:

  • Enhanced Search: AI-driven search results, personalized recommendations, and improved user experience.
  • YouTube: AI-powered content recommendations, ad targeting, and content creation tools.
  • Google Cloud: AI infrastructure, tools, and services for businesses, accelerating AI adoption.

2. Amazon: The AI-Powered Efficiency Machine

Amazon isn’t just an e-commerce behemoth; it’s an AI-driven efficiency machine. Its behind-the-scenes applications of AI are where long-term value is being built. From optimizing warehouse logistics and delivery routes to developing cutting-edge robotics, Amazon is transforming its operations.

Pro Tip: Follow Amazon’s advancements in robotics and automation – they provide a window into the future of warehouse operations and logistics.

Amazon Web Services (AWS) is the company’s largest and fastest-growing business. AWS provides the tools and infrastructure businesses need to build and deploy AI models. With custom AI chips and continuous infrastructure improvements, AWS is poised to capitalize on the increasing demand for AI solutions.

Amazon’s AI Applications:

  • Logistics: Optimizing warehouse storage, delivery routes, and automating delivery processes.
  • Robotics: Deploying AI-powered robots for tasks like product detection, repair, and throughput optimization.
  • AWS: Providing AI tools, infrastructure, and services for businesses to develop and deploy AI models.

3. Meta Platforms: AI Fueling Advertising Growth

Meta Platforms, the parent company of Facebook and Instagram, is harnessing the power of AI to enhance its advertising business. AI models like Llama are driving user engagement, which in turn provides more ad inventory. Moreover, AI helps advertisers create and target campaigns more effectively, leading to increased demand and higher ad prices.

Meta’s growth story is just beginning. With the ongoing monetization of WhatsApp (with over 3 billion users) and Threads, along with continued AI advancements, Meta is positioned for significant long-term growth.

Meta’s AI Strategy:

  • Llama Models: Driving user engagement and increasing ad inventory.
  • Advertising Tools: Improving campaign creation, targeting, and performance for advertisers.
  • WhatsApp and Threads Monetization: Capitalizing on massive user bases with AI-powered advertising.

4. Pinterest: Transforming Discovery with AI

Pinterest is evolving into a highly shoppable and advertiser-friendly platform through its application of AI. Its multimodal model that understands images and text allows for better personalization and powering new features like visual search. Users can now directly shop for products they find within images, making Pinterest more transactional.

AI-powered features like Performance+ are simplifying advertising on Pinterest. This automation is helping advertisers to optimize campaigns, save time, and achieve better results.

Pinterest’s AI-Driven Initiatives:

  • Multimodal Model: Enhancing personalization and enabling visual search.
  • Shoppable Platform: Turning content discovery into a transactional experience.
  • Performance+: Automating campaign creation, targeting, and bidding for advertisers.

5. Toast: Revolutionizing the Restaurant Industry with AI

Toast is transforming the restaurant industry through its comprehensive software platform. Its AI-powered tools, like ToastIQ and the agent and assistant Sous Chef, are designed to help restaurants make smarter decisions. They leverage AI for menu optimization and advertising, boosting revenue for restaurant clients.

With AI enhancing engagement, search, and ad performance, Toast has great potential to grow in the long term. As Toast expands to more locations and adjacent markets, it is likely to increase revenue and expand its platform.

Key AI Features at Toast:

  • ToastIQ: Providing real-time insights for menu optimization and sales boosts.
  • Sous Chef: Assisting restaurants with data-driven decisions and operational efficiency.
  • AI Advertising: Enhancing restaurant advertising performance on Google Ads.
